Sony Ericsson Stays In The Game With The Vivaz
Lost in the news of free Ovi Maps yesterday was the quiet announcement of a new Symbian-powered smartphone from Sony Ericsson dubbed the Vivaz. This touchscreen handset packs a whopping 8.1 megapixel camera and supposedly records video in HD at 720p. The camera hosts a number of high-end features, including face-recognition, image stabilization, and geotagging, [...]
